The AT32UC3A4256S-C1UT microcontroller operates based on the AVR32 UC3A architecture. It executes instructions stored in its flash memory, utilizing its high-performance 32-bit RISC core. The microcontroller interacts with external components through its digital I/O pins and communication interfaces, enabling data exchange and control. Its advanced peripherals provide additional functionality, while low-power modes help conserve energy.

Q1: What is the AT32UC3A4256S-C1UT microcontroller used for? A1: The AT32UC3A4256S-C1UT microcontroller is commonly used in various technical solutions, such as embedded systems, IoT devices, robotics, and industrial automation.
Q2: What is the maximum clock frequency supported by the AT32UC3A4256S-C1UT? A2: The AT32UC3A4256S-C1UT supports a maximum clock frequency of 66 MHz.
Q3: How much flash memory does the AT32UC3A4256S-C1UT have? A3: The AT32UC3A4256S-C1UT has 256 KB of flash memory for program storage.
Q4: Can I expand the memory of the AT32UC3A4256S-C1UT? A4: Yes, the AT32UC3A4256S-C1UT supports external memory interfaces like SDRAM and NAND flash, allowing you to expand its memory capacity.
Q5: What peripherals are available on the AT32UC3A4256S-C1UT? A5: The AT32UC3A4256S-C1UT offers a wide range of peripherals, including UART, SPI, I2C, USB, ADC, PWM, and timers.
Q6: Does the AT32UC3A4256S-C1UT support real-time operating systems (RTOS)? A6: Yes, the AT32UC3A4256S-C1UT can be used with popular RTOSs like FreeRTOS or Micrium µC/OS-II.
Q7: Can I use the AT32UC3A4256S-C1UT for low-power applications? A7: Yes, the AT32UC3A4256S-C1UT features multiple power-saving modes and peripherals that enable efficient power management for low-power applications.
Q8: What development tools are available for programming the AT32UC3A4256S-C1UT? A8: Atmel Studio, a powerful integrated development environment (IDE), is commonly used for programming and debugging the AT32UC3A4256S-C1UT. Other third-party IDEs and compilers can also be used.
Q9: Is the AT32UC3A4256S-C1UT suitable for real-time applications? A9: Yes, the AT32UC3A4256S-C1UT offers features like interrupt handling, DMA controllers, and high-speed communication interfaces, making it suitable for real-time applications.
Q10: Can I interface the AT32UC3A4256S-C1UT with external sensors or actuators? A10: Absolutely! The AT32UC3A4256S-C1UT provides various digital and analog I/O pins that can be used to interface with external sensors, actuators, and other peripheral devices.
